Implementation of the UN Security Council Resolutions on the Women, Peace, and Security Agenda in Latin America and the Caribbean

While informative for any student interested in the topic, this course was specially designed for those who work in the area of peace and security at the national or regional levels in Latin America and the Caribbean (LAC) and require a practical tool to support the implementation of the women, peace, and security agenda. The first three lessons broadly focus on the role the United Nations plays in promoting peace and security, highlighting the importance of employing a gender perspective in the field and the role of United Nations Security Council resolution 1325 (2000) and subsequent resolutions. Within this context, Lessons 4 and 5 highlight the challenges and priorities specific to LAC. Finally, Lesson 6 examines the role of regional and subregional organizations in facilitating the national implementation of the resolutions.

This updated edition of the course covers best practices for gender mainstreaming, recent National Action Plans across LAC, and evolving strategies for enhancing women’s meaningful political participation in the region. Six lessons, 198 pages.

This course was developed by the United Nations Entity for Gender Equality and the Empowerment of Women (UN Women) in collaboration with POTI.

The Institute thanks Jennifer Wittwer, CSM, and Colonel (Retired) Jesus Ignacio Gil Ruiz for their valuable contributions to this course.
